About Ed Guardaro

Ed Guardaro serves as the Vice President of Sales at Pearson, where he focuses on sales strategy and team development. He has over a decade of experience in sales leadership roles, including positions at Credly, Transfix, and Mimeo.

Previous Experience in Sales

Prior to his current position, Ed Guardaro worked at Transfix as Enterprise Sales Director for a period of six months in 2019. Before that, he spent seven years at Mimeo as an Enterprise Sales Executive from 2012 to 2019. His experience in these roles has equipped him with a strong foundation in enterprise sales and client management.

Current Role at Pearson

Since 2022, Ed Guardaro has held the position of Vice President of Sales, Americas at Pearson. In this capacity, he is responsible for structuring and developing teams across Sales Development, Sales, Account Management, and Sales Engineering within Pearson's Workforce Skills division. His focus includes multi-product line forecasting and the execution of go-to-market strategies.

Education and Expertise

Ed Guardaro earned a Bachelor of Arts degree from the University of Vermont, where he studied English and Music. Additionally, he participated in the IES Abroad program, studying Liberal Arts and Business in Barcelona. His educational background supports his expertise in sales and management within the technology and education sectors.

Professional Affiliations

Ed Guardaro is an Executive Member of Revenue Collective, a position he has held since 2021. This role allows him to engage with a network of professionals in sales and revenue operations, further enhancing his industry knowledge and connections.
